Admission Requirements

To be considered for admission, applicants for the Master of Data Analytics (MDA) or the Master of Science in Data Analytics (MS) will need the following:

  • A copy of your official transcript from all institutions attended. Penn State alumni do not need to provide transcripts. Applicants should hold either a baccalaureate degree from a regionally accredited U.S. institution, or a tertiary (post-secondary) degree that is deemed comparable to a four-year bachelor's degree from a regionally accredited U.S. institution. This degree must be from an officially recognized degree-granting institution in the country in which it operates.
  • A grade point average of 3.0 or better (on a 4.0 scale) is recommended.
  • A copy of the applicant's current resume.
  • A one-page written statement of intent to highlight one’s academic background, work experience, skills, strengths, academic interests, and professional goals.
  • Contact information for two references.
  • Applicants to the Master of Science in Data Analytics (MS) must submit official GMAT/GRE test scores, but applicants to the Master of Data Analytics (MDA) are not required to take the GMAT or GRE. 

How to ApplyInternational applicants, please review the International Applicant Guidelines for additional admission requirements and instructions. 

Submitted complete applications are reviewed on a rolling basis. Once a completed application is submitted, applicants can expect to receive a decision within three to four weeks.

Technical Requirements

Given the scale of data used in the programs, the following hardware and software is required to enroll.

Technical Requirements
Operating SystemWindows 10 or higher 
Note: Software used throughout this program may not be compatible with a Mac or Linux operating system; therefore, the data analytics programs do not support the use of these operating systems.
Memory16 GB of RAM
Hard Drive Space500 GB free disk space
BrowserWe recommend the latest Canvas-supported version of Chrome, Firefox, or Edge. 
Plug-insAdobe Reader
Students should have the ability to install other web browser plug-ins as needed. 
Additional SoftwareMicrosoft Office
Internet ConnectionWi-fi or broadband (cable or DSL) connection required
PrinterAccess to graphics-capable printer
Sound Card, Microphone, and SpeakersRequired
MonitorMonitor (Capable of at least 1024 x 768 resolution)
Additional HardwareAccess to a document scanner that creates PDF files to submit handwritten homework and exams in mathematics-based courses.
